Intrusion detection with snort, apache, mysql, php, and. Recommended for snort i used base as acid didnt work for me. If you see a window prompting you to provide the address range for the local network. But when you want to use snort to protect your network, you need better analysis and monitoring tools. Splunk is a fantastic product, great for ingesting, collating, and parsing large data sets. Using acid and snortsnarf with snort nalysis console for intrusion databases acid is a tool used to analyze and present snort data using a web interface. Db user this information can be gleaned from the snort database output. How to install snorby for snort victor truicas playgr0und. Snort install on windows with mysql, acid, idscenter, eaglex posted. Overview of some windows and linux intrusion detection tools.
The analysis console for intrusion databases acid is a phpbased analysis engine to search and process a database of security events generated by various idses, firewalls, and. If you check snorts log directory, you should see a file called snort. The latest stable version for windows you can download here. Base provides a web frontend to query and analyze the alerts coming from a snort ids system. Snort is an open code tool for network administrators, that allows the real time analysis of traffic over an ip network to detect intruders and log any incoming packets. Defending your network with snort for windows tcat. Many snort installation instructions are very arcane, they leave out important details, and do not explain exactly. The linuxunix world offers a number of free tools that are powerful, flexible, and simple to use. With base you can perform analysis of intrusions that snort has detected on your network. Learn how to install and configure the acidbase package on ubuntu. May 28, 2012 heres a tutorial on installing snort on a windows 7 computer. Networkingsecurity forums view topic snort install.
Compatibility with this network protection software may vary, but will generally run fine under microsoft windows 10, windows 8, windows 8. The purpose of base is to provide a webbased front end for analyzing the alerts generated by snort. It is based on the code from the analysis console for intrusion databases acid project. Acid is a webbased application for viewing firewall logs andor ids alerts. Recently, i decided to give mysql logging with the acid console a try. Intrusion detection with snort, apache, mysql, php, and acid. The acid console pulls information from the mysql database. This document concern the install of snort and not the os security where snort will be installed, its why i would not say any more on the subject, that being very well explained in thousands of other documents on the net. Jul 09, 2006 this tutorial shows how to install and configure base basic analysis and security engine and the snort intrusion detection system ids on a debian sarge system.
Visit snort site and download snort latest version. Jan, 2011 standing for phil loathes acid, it was originally made as a super stripped down way of simply looking at snort events in the snort db. Hi, this is detailed post with every step that ive performed to deploy snort hids on ubuntu with barnyard2, base, mysql, snortreport and jpgraph. Heres a tutorial on installing snort on a windows 7 computer. Learn how to install the snort package with mysql support. It ties your ids alerts into a database of tcpip sessions, full content packet logs and other information. For years they have been added to and added to, but now there has come a time when the ruleset is a bit large that we want to and have to. How to install snort intrusion detection system on windows. When we have winpcap installed the next step will be to download snort. Linux is a great operating system, and it can fully replace a windows desktop or server. It works with snort and databases like mysql, as you have learned in the last chapter, and makes information available in the database to the user through a web server. Installing snort with acidbase solutions experts exchange. Snort is a lightweight network intrusion detection system, capable of performing realtime traffic analysis and packet logging on ip networks. Running snort from the command line and using tail f to watch the alert log file is fine when testing or experimenting.
This document will walk you through installing a standalone redhatfedora system. I got mysql up and running just fine and created the snort database. Sguil intuitive gui for network security monitoring with. I have used snort for quite some time now, and am very happy with it. It is pretty basic and is for the linux newbie, as well the snort newbie. Snort is an open source network intrusion prevention and detection system. Install snort on windows tcat shelbyville technical blog. Installing snort on windows can be very straightforward when everything goes as planned, but with the wide range of operating. Choose appropriate interface nic that having traffic.
This application provides a web frontend to query and analyze the alerts coming from a snort ids system. Thanks to silicon defense, one such tool, snort, has made the migration from linuxunix to windows. Gfi languard, nessus, snort, base, acid, rman, snortcenter, ossec, sguil alassouli, dr. This tutorial shows how to install and configure base basic analysis and security engine and the snort intrusion detection system ids on a debian sarge system.
Install snort and base on freebsd major hayden words. I managed to do this relating to other tutorials which can be found at the end of the post but i have added what kind of errors i stumbled upon. Why not just aptitude install for both snort, mysqlserver and acidbaseacidlabmysql. Overview of some windows and linux intrusion detection. So i tried all these different things, trying to get acid working actually any php scripttried several others also, to make sure it wasnt an acid specific problem.
Installing and configuring acid managing snort sensors. Snort should be a dedicated computer in your network. By ron nutter intrusion detection systems idss are critical tools for network security engineers. Run the folowing command to start snort, after which wait 1 min or so than try looking in the acidbase gui again. When youve identified an alert that needs more investigation, the sguil client provides you with seamless access to the data you need to decide how to handle the situation. When running snort c etcsnortnf at the end of the first page of the tutorial i get. This tutorial shows how to install and configure base basic analysis and security engine and the snort intrusion. Now that snort is logging data to mysql, using base basic analysis and security engine is a great way to view the data via a web interface. Acid can only manage alerts stored in the database. Standing for phil loathes acid, it was originally made as a super stripped down way of simply looking at snort events in the snort db. Testing snort and base with errors troubleshooting. Please note that the gid and sid are required in the url. First, you need to download and install few things.
Mar 30, 2014 snort offers a windows setup and signatures that can be used with any operating system. Analysis console for intrusion databases acid andrew. First of all, let run snort manually we failed to run it as the windowss service previously. Prior to deploying acid, successful logging of alerts from the sensor be it snort, logsnorter, etc. The book contains custom scripts, reallife examples for snort, and tothepoint information about installing snort ids so readers can build and run their sophisticated intrusion detection systems. Snort isnt running or not logging properly to the database. Intrusion detection with base and snort howtoforge. In this tutorial i will describe how to install and configure snort an intrusion detection system. Find and download the latest stable version on this link.
Snortbarebones this is the installation we are performing in this chapter, and is sub sequently the base, or bare version of snort. Jun 03, 20 base is the basic analysis and security engine. Installing and configuring acid managing snort sensors from snort cookbook. Login with limited user, set root password if loggin. Configuring snort, mysql, and acid on windows nt by jeff richard version 1. Consult the appropriate documentation for database logging configuration specifics. Sguil pronounced sgweel is probably best described as an aggregation system for network security monitoring tools. Download the latest snort open source network intrusion prevention software. Acid has the ability to analyze a wide variety of events which are postprocessed into its database. Snortmysqlflexresp this will install snort with added support for mysql and flexresp. Dec 01, 20 snort isnt running or not logging properly to the database. With base you can perform analysis of intrusions that snort has detected. Installing snort on windows can be very straightforward when everything goes as. Snortflexresp this will install snort with flexible response session sniping activated.
The analysis console for intrusion databases acid is a phpbased analysis engine to search and process a database of security events generated by various idses, firewalls, and network monitoring tools. Base is a graphical interface written in php used to display the logs generated by the snort ids and sent into the database. Intrusion detection systems with snort advanced ids. This will enable you to edit the configuration while retaining the original settings in case you have problems. Snort install manual snort, apache, ssl, php, mysql, and base install on fedora core 3. Jun 30, 2003 by rafeeq ur rehman analysis console for intrusion databases acid is a tool written in php used to analyze and present snort data via a web interface. Check if all dependencies are installed or else install them by following command. Alternate products include snorby, splunk, sguil, alienvault ossim, and any syslog server. Disclaimer snort is a product developed by sourcefire, inc this site is not directly affiliated with sourcefire, inc.
This is not an ultrasecure endall to snort ids deployment guide. The way in which snort achieves this is by analysing protocols and seeking out any unusual behaviour linked to probes and attacks such as buffer overflows, port scanning, cgi. Snort snort is a lightweight network intrusion detection system, capable of performing realtime traffic analysis and packet logging on ip networks. Snort is a network intrusion prevention system and intrustion detection system that can detect anomalies and other traffic on your network. It works with snort and databases like mysql, and makes information in the database available to users through a web server. Snort water water wanted acid base to emit results is a project to address some of the latency issues observed.
I tried to setup acidbase via web anyway on page 2 of the tutorial. For snort to be able to act as sniffer and ids it needs windows packet capture library which is winpcap. Snort install on windows with mysql, acid, idscenter. These are the binary alerts that snort has written out for barnyard2 to process. Windows users perform the following steps windows xp, belkin pcmcia and dlink pci cards in this example. Analysis console for intrusion databases acid acid is a webbased application for viewing firewall logs andor ids alerts. Review the list of free and paid snort rules to properly manage the software. Check your etcsnortnf or etcsnortnf files to see if you have the proper credentials set.
This tutorial describes how to install and configure snort intrusion detection system ids, acidbase basic analysis and security engine, mysql, and apache2 on ubuntu 9. Install and configure snort hids with barnyard2, base. Since the ability to write rules to snort was added, its rules have been organized into categories in different files. There are many sources of guidance on installing and configuring snort, but few address installing and configuring the program on windows except for the winsnort project linked from the documents page on the snort website. There is a certain demographic of snort users that like simple, text based interfaces, and placid serves that need.
Snort is your networks packet sniffer that monitors network traffic in real time, scrutinizing each packet closely to detect a dangerous payload or. Dec 03, 20 i first hopped into installing snorby having snort installed and thinking thats it, but it turned out that several other software are were required for a snorbysnort system to work properly. Installing snort from ports on freebsd is pretty straightforward, but there are some gotchas that you need to be aware of. The snort manual we use acid and base to view our snort system link. This is where all the sensor information is consolidated for viewing. Configure snort to log packets to mysql techrepublic. Base was derived from the acid project analysis console for intrusion databases. Snort offers a windows setup and signatures that can be used with any operating system.527 31 601 1538 204 848 962 606 1213 1547 1107 252 864 855 1368 1203 789 1421 1512 520 1230 1223 914 1297 1130 1278 819 62 412 100 358 208 985 1514 1408 213 173 1284 625 104 10 988 1237 1231 132 554 1267 322 217 1487